Performed by utilizing a bamboo follow bare arms, the Assamese dhol is made up of the wood barrel Together with the ends coated mainly with animal conceal (contrary to the remainder of the Indian subcontinent, where by it may be a artificial skin at the same time), which will both be stretched or loosened by tightening the interwoven straps. The dhol player is termed Dhulia as well as the professional in dhol is termed Ojah (Assamese: ওজা).

The drum is made up of a wood barrel with animal conceal or synthetic skin stretched above its open up ends, masking them fully. These skins can be stretched or loosened having a tightening system built up of possibly interwoven ropes, or nuts and bolts. Tightening or loosening the skins subtly alters the pitch with the drum audio. The stretched skin on one of the finishes is thicker and makes a deep, very low-frequency (better bass) seem and the opposite thinner just get more info one generates a greater-frequency seem. Dhols with synthetic, or plastic, treble skins are typical.

The rationale to the bend adhere is due to the goat skin. This really is skinny like eighty-100gsm paper, so the stick should be bent to avoid piercing the pores and skin. The bass adhere or Dagga may be the thicker of The 2 and is bent in an eighth- or quarter-circular arc on the tip that strikes the instrument.[2] The other stick, referred to as the teeli, is way thinner and flexible and utilized to play the upper Observe conclude in the instrument.[three]

1 side with the dhol is played by wood adhere named "tiparu", on that aspect black coloured ink paste adhere in the centre. This membrane is called the "dhum". In specialized language, it is called foundation. One more side of dhol is called "thapi" or "chati". In complex language, it is known as as tremer, this aspect of membrane is only played by palm. Boll of your dhol is "Taa", "Dhin" and "Dha". "Taa" to the "Thapi" aspect, "Dhin" for the "Dhum" aspect and "Dha" for both sides played collectively.
